McBee High is one of the small four-year high schools in McBee, South Carolina, one of the schools within Chesterfield 01, with 577 students on its rolls from grades 6 through 12. Compared to the state average of about 953 students per school, that is 39% below typical.
Chesterfield 01 runs 16 schools in total, collectively educating 6,872 students. McBee High is one of those campuses.
On demographics, McBee High records that White students make up the majority at 70%. Other groups include 15% Black, 11% Hispanic, 4% multiracial. The wider county runs roughly 60% White, putting the school's mix meaningfully more White than the area baseline.
On the income-and-resources front, The school employs 47 full-time-equivalent teachers, for a student-teacher ratio near 12.3:1. Statewide, the average ratio sits near 15.5:1, putting McBee High tighter than the state norm the norm.
In the broader community, Chesterfield County reports that median household earnings sit near $49,235, about 14%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and census figures put the poverty rate at about 16%. Looking at the recent track record. McBee High's enrollment has ticked up 18% since 2018, when it stood at 491 (now 577). The Hispanic share of enrollment edged up from 7% to 11% over that span. Class-load math has pulled in: from 15.8:1 in 2018 to 12.3:1 in 2025.
